Fayette County, WV Demographics

Fayette County, WV is the 13th most populous of 55 counties in West Virginia, with 40,488 residents across 662 square miles. That is about 61 people per square mile.

At the 2020 census

Population 40,488
Land area 662 sq mi
Density 61 / sq mi

Data: 2020 Census · American Community Survey 2024

Census tracts in Fayette County, WV

Name Population Sq mi Per sq mi
Census Tract 208 4,429 42.0 106
Census Tract 201.01 4,145 24.8 167
Census Tract 209 4,068 96.1 42
Census Tract 204 3,873 45.8 85
Census Tract 202.01 3,813 12.9 295
Census Tract 202.02 3,652 14.3 255
Census Tract 207 3,167 71.6 44
Census Tract 210 2,827 129.1 22
Census Tract 211 2,766 125.1 22
Census Tract 203 2,733 1.4 1,894
Census Tract 206 1,782 69.4 26
Census Tract 201.02 1,627 24.9 65
Census Tract 205 1,606 4.2 383
